Incompressible conducting fluid motion in self-consistent strong magnetic field

Approach to analysis of self-consistent magnetohydrodynamic problem in asymptotic approximation is employed for the case of incompressible liquid with finite electric conductivity. A reduced closed system of MHD equations obtained from complete model in zero order by A-1 minor parameter, in which magnetic field is forceless, was considered. Free diffusion of forceless magnetic field with a constant coefficient of proportionality α between current density and magnetic induction in spatially unrestricted liquid is investigated and kinematic properties of its velocity field, in which forceless character of magnetic field is not violated in the process of attenuation, are determined. It is shown that the whole class of the velocity fields is represented by group of solid state motions of the liquid
